Sony SMC-70G
1983 · personal computer
Specifications
| Manufacturer | Sony |
|---|---|
| Release year | 1983 |
| Type | PERSONAL COMPUTER |
| CPU | Z80A - 4,028 Mhz |
| Memory (RAM) | 64Kb + 38Kb VRAM |
| Configurations | Professional version of the sony SMC 70 computer (G is for genlock, P is for pal). Allows superimposing of computer graphics on video signal (i.e. for character generation on video). |
| Currency original price | 398000 |
| Graphics | 160x100@ 4colors; 320x200@16colors; 640x200@4colors; 640x400 B&W |
| Operating System | CP/M |
| Others port | Tape, earphone, expansion connector in the back (allow to connect expansion box like disk cache and video superimposer) |
| Parallel port | Printer parallel port, 25pin |
| ROM | 16 |
| Serial port | RS232 |
| Sound | Yes |
| Storage memory | 2 FDD 3.5 |
| Text (Cols x Rows) | 80x25 16 colors |
About the Sony SMC-70G
Special version of the original SMC70 for computer graphics applications. Provide a superimposer board allowing genlocking of computer graphics over video signals (tipically used as character generator). "G" is for Genlock, "P" is for Pal (the european television standard).
